The Neighborhood:
Casalinho Macieira is located in the unique and friendly town of Azoia. The property sits in the historic heart of the town, known for its micro-climate and traditional traits. Azoia boasts a variety of typical restaurants, coffee shops, and nearby bars with stunning sea views. Fresh bread is delivered daily near the cottage.

The town is a short 2km drive from Cabo da Roca, the most western point of Europe, immortalized by the poet Luis de Camões. Within a 20-minute drive, you can explore mysterious Sintra, charming Colares and Almoçageme, or head towards the beautiful coastlines of Cascais and Lisbon.

For grocery shopping, larger stores can be found in Sintra, Almoçageme, or Cascais.

The nearest beaches include:

Praia da Ursa (5 min drive)
Praia Grande, Praia Pequena, Praia das Maças, Praia da Adraga, Praia do Guincho (20 min drive).
Public transport is convenient, with Scotturb 403 bus service connecting Cascais to Sintra and passing through Azoia daily

Getting Around:
If you do not have a car, no need to worry as there is a bus service that connects Cascais to Sintra, and passes right in the center of Azoiá - Scotturb 403, which runs daily (Monday to Monday)

Tourist Tax:
Local municipalities have introduced a Tourist Tax, requiring hosts to collect from tourists staying in accommodations such as hotels, B&Bs, or vacation rentals. This tax contributes to the maintenance of local facilities and applies to tourists regardless of nationality. It is the host’s responsibility to collect the tax at the prevailing rate and pass it on to the respective municipalities/regions. Rates can vary from year to year and between different councils.
